AEROJET ROCKETDYNE HOLDINGS, INC. (AJRD) REPORT OVERVIEW

Aerojet Rocketdyne's Recent Financial Performance

For the three months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, Aerojet Rocketdyne reported revenue of $437.90MM vs $528.20MM (down 17.10%) and analysts estimated basic earnings per share $0.30 vs -$0.70. For the twelve months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, Aerojet Rocketdyne reported revenue of $1,895.90MM vs $1,877.20MM (up 1.00%) and analysts estimated basic earnings per share $1.80 vs -$0.13. Analysts expect earnings to be released on May 7th, 2019. The report will be for the fiscal period ending March 31st, 2019. The reported EPS for the same quarter last year was $0.18. The estimated EPS forecast for the next fiscal year is $1.54 and is expected to report on February 18th, 2020.

KNIGHT-SWIFT TRANSPORTATION HOLDINGS INC. (KNX) REPORT OVERVIEW

Knight-Swift Transportation's Recent Financial Performance

For the three months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, Knight-Swift Transportation reported revenue of $1,394.64MM vs $1,359.42MM (up 2.59%) and analysts estimated basic earnings per share $0.87 vs $2.52 (down 65.48%). For the twelve months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, Knight-Swift Transportation reported revenue of $5,344.07MM vs $2,425.45MM (up 120.33%) and analysts estimated basic earnings per share $2.37 vs $4.38 (down 45.89%). Analysts expect earnings to be released on April 24th, 2019. The report will be for the fiscal period ending March 31st, 2019. Reported EPS for the same quarter last year was $0.44. The estimated EPS forecast for the next fiscal year is $2.90 and is expected to report on February 4th, 2020.

POTBELLY CORPORATION (PBPB) REPORT OVERVIEW

Potbelly's Recent Financial Performance

For the three months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, Potbelly reported revenue of $102.38MM vs $112.15MM (down 8.71%) and analysts estimated basic earnings per share -$0.17 vs -$0.29. For the twelve months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, Potbelly reported revenue of $422.64MM vs $428.11MM (down 1.28%) and analysts estimated basic earnings per share -$0.35 vs -$0.28. Analysts expect earnings to be released on May 14th, 2019. The report will be for the fiscal period ending March 31st, 2019. Reported EPS for the same quarter last year was $0.03. The estimated EPS forecast for the next fiscal year is $0.30 and is expected to report on February 24th, 2020.

AQUA METALS, INC. (AQMS) REPORT OVERVIEW

Aqua Metals' Recent Financial Performance

For the three months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, Aqua Metals reported revenue of $1.07MM vs $0.90MM (up 19.53%) and basic earnings per share -$0.34 vs -$0.32. For the twelve months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, Aqua Metals reported revenue of $4.45MM vs $2.09MM (up 113.07%) and analysts estimated basic earnings per share -$1.18 vs -$1.31. Analysts expect earnings to be released on May 8th, 2019. The report will be for the fiscal period ending March 31st, 2019. The reported EPS for the same quarter last year was -$0.27. The estimated EPS forecast for the next fiscal year is $0.01 and is expected to report on February 27th, 2020.

ORTHOPEDIATRICS CORP. (KIDS) REPORT OVERVIEW

OrthoPediatrics' Recent Financial Performance

For the three months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, OrthoPediatrics reported revenue of $14.57MM vs $11.68MM (up 24.72%) and analysts estimated basic earnings per share -$0.19 vs -$1.05. For the twelve months ended December 31st, 2018 vs December 31st, 2017, OrthoPediatrics reported revenue of $57.56MM vs $45.62MM (up 26.17%) and analysts estimated basic earnings per share -$0.96 vs -$5.86. Analysts expect earnings to be released on May 13th, 2019. The report will be for the fiscal period ending March 31st, 2019. The reported EPS for the same quarter last year was -$0.41. The estimated EPS forecast for the next fiscal year is -$0.20 and is expected to report on March 4th, 2020.
